Legislative Session: 80(R)

House Bill 308

House Author:  Kuempel

Effective:  6-15-07

Senate Sponsor:  Estes


            House Bill 308 amends the Parks and Wildlife Code to provide an exception to the prohibition against hunting with light for hunting with a laser sighting device by a legally blind hunter.  The bill authorizes such a hunter to use the device under certain conditions and requires the hunter to carry proof of being legally blind.  The Parks and Wildlife Commission is required to adopt rules not later than September 1, 2007, to prescribe what is acceptable as proof of being legally blind, and the Texas Parks and Wildlife Department is prohibited from enforcing this act until those rules take effect.
